Iyad Abu Ramadan: Hamas will weaken if war concludes
Share on FacebookShare on Twitter


Iyad Abu Ramadan states that Hamas will weaken if the ongoing war concludes, emphasizing that the Gaza Chamber of Commerce aims to communicate the desires of the Palestinian people to the new leadership in Gaza. He asserts that the chamber is aware of these aspirations and seeks a role in the region’s reconstruction efforts.
